Because Strategy A has … WebAnnualized Standard Deviation = Standard Deviation of Daily Returns * Square Root (250) Here, we assumed that there were 250 trading days in the year. Depending on weekends and public holidays, this number will vary between 250 and 260. So, if standard deviation of daily returns were 2%, the annualized volatility will be = 2% * Sqrt (250) = 31.6%
